Description
The FS6X1220R is specially designed for an off-line DC-
DC converters with minimal external components. This
device is a current mode PWM controller combined with a high
voltage power SenseFET in a single package. The PWM
controller includes integrated fixed frequency oscillator, line
under voltage lockout, sleep on/off function, thermal
shutdown protection, over voltage protection, pulse-by-pulse
current limit and temperature compensated precise current
sources for a loop compensation. Compared with discrete
MOSFET and PWM controller solution, the FS6X1220R can
reduce total cost, component count, size and weight simulta-
neously increasing efficiency, productivity, and system
reliability. This device is well suited for DC to DC converter
applications up to 40W of output power.

... Line under voltage lock out mode and Sleep mode. If the voltage of this pin is smaller than 2.55V, the IC goes into line under voltage lock out stopping switching operation. If the voltage of this pin is smaller than 1.8V, the IC enters into sleep mode. During sleep mode, reference voltage generation circuit including shunt regulator is disabled and only 300uA operation current is required ...
